Graphical Calculators: Graphical calculators are electronic devices designed to perform a wide range of mathematical computations while also providing visual representations of mathematical functions and data. These calculators typically feature high-resolution screens that allow users to input equations, graph functions, and analyze data with ease. They are commonly used in educational settings, scientific research, engineering, and various technical fields. Graphical calculators have the advantage of enabling students and professionals to visualize mathematical concepts and analyze complex functions in real-time, making them invaluable tools for problem-solving and learning.
